Handover — Top Floor Quiet Room

Priya, the quiet room on level 9 at Calder House is now bookable again after the ventilation fix. Please keep the blinds down until the glare film arrives, and log any booking clashes with facilities. The door lock was rekeyed on Tuesday, so use the new code below.

badge for fajog-fahap: bdg-G-50

Welcome aboard! Quick heads-up on the FX rounding stuff in Payrill. Conversions between minor units go through the QuotaBridge service, and it rounds half-even, not half-up — that trips up almost everyone new. If reconciliation flags a one-cent drift on a batch, don't panic and don't patch the ledger by hand. Re-run the batch with the --requote flag first; nine times out of ten that clears it. If the drift persists, escalate to the Settlements channel. Full rounding rules and worked examples live on the internal wiki page here:

wiki page, kahog-hahig: https://vault.zemvargrid.internal/display/deploy/repo/settings/merge_requests/job/settings/6f3b933774dbc5320a4daa18

# Hollowpine Kiosk — Watchdog Configuration
# Maintainer notes: the watchdog restarts the kiosk shell if the
# heartbeat file goes stale for more than the configured interval.
# Do not set the interval below 15 seconds; the display driver on
# older units takes that long to settle after a crash, and shorter
# values cause restart loops. The variables below control the
# heartbeat path, interval, and max restarts per hour. The watchdog
# also reports restarts to the fleet console, and its reporting
# credential is set on the line that follows.

vault entry, fadup-tagag: RELAY_SECRET8=2fd92179

Runbook — account recovery, tracing section: When recovering a locked operator account on Bramblewick, first confirm the trace pipeline is intact, since recovery events must propagate a trace ID across the auth, ledger, and notification services. Missing spans usually mean the collector sidecar restarted; requeue the event rather than retrying manually. Once spans are confirmed end to end, you may proceed to unseal the recovery credentials store. The recovery passphrase required to unseal it is below.

vault phrase of faduf-yafof = istath-istir